Nora Fatehi has left her mark on audiences worldwide! The Moroccan–Canadian actress and dancer, who’s latest stint in Tanishk Bagchi’s recreated version of Sushmita Sen’s 'Dilbar' for Milap Zaveri’s 'Satyameva Jayate' starring John Abraham, has broken records to become the first Indian song to reach number 3 on the Billboards YouTube charts. 

The song, which was released on the social media platform last week has raced ahead of popular songs like Varun Dhawan and Shraddha Kapoor’s 'High Rated Gabru' by Guru Randhawa from the film 'Nawabzaade' and Ishaan Khatter and Janhvi Kapoor’s 'Zingaat' from 'Dhadak'.

In one week 'Dilbar' has gotten over 78 million views! While 'High Rated Gabru' has only managed to rake in a little over 65 million views since its release 2 weeks ago. Nora, who looks sizzling hot in the song, has clearly won millions of hearts with her take on the iconic song and the numbers just seem to be growing.

On seeing the love, Nora said "This is incredible ! I am honestly still in disbelief! This is what any artist dreams of and I am so relieved that everyone is loving my work in 'Dilbar'! I felt immense pressure and was very nervous but seeing the success of 'Dilbar' surpass such big songs makes me feel very humbled and grateful! I’ve been really waiting for something like this to happen."
